Secluded 62 Acres of Recreational & Hunting Land in Onamia available for the first time. Discover a unique mix of natural beauty and outdoor opportunity with this exceptional parcel in Onamia. The property is home to several hundred white spruce trees along with birch and hardwoods, creating a rich and diverse natural habitat. Lowland areas provide excellent wildlife cover, while a stream runs through the land, contributing to the Bradbury Brook and Rum River watershed. Easily accessible via Hwy 27 and 160th Ave to 360th Street, this acreage offers prime hunting grounds for deer, ducks, grouse, pheasant, turkey, and bear. In addition to its recreational potential, the land participates in a 20-year Minnesota Sustainable Forest program, providing the owner with approximately $14 per acre annually in reimbursement. Whether you’re seeking a private hunting retreat, recreational escape, or long-term forest investment, this property offers it all.
